complete Angola''s Luena Solar Park
Portugal''s MCA, in partnership with Angola''s Ministry of Energy and Water, has inaugurated a 25.3-MWp solar photovoltaic park in Angola''s Moxico province. The Luena Photovoltaic Park, built at a cost of EUR 36.9 million, consists of 43,680 solar panels and is capable of providing electricity to 59,483 people.

6 solar projects driving Angola electrification
The projects will be installed in the Moxico, Lunda Norte, Lunda Sul, Bie, and Malanje provinces, adding 296 MW of solar capacity and 719 MWh of battery energy storage system to the Angolan grid. The facilities will provide electricity to power one million consumers. Clean energy firm MCA Group has been tasked with the construction of the projects.

New Solar Power Plants launched in Angola
The photovoltaic power plant in the commune of Biópio has now become the largest solar energy project in Angola with an installed capacity of 188.8 megawatts of electricity, enough to supply more than one million people. Quilemba Solar Power Station
The Quilemba Solar Power Station is a planned 35 MW (47,000 hp) solar power plant in Angola. The power station is in the development stage, by a consortium comprising Total Eren, a subsidiary of TotalEnergies, the French oil conglomerate, in collaboration with Greentech-Angola Environment Technology and Sonangol, the Angolan energy parastatal

Angola leads, as Africa increases solar energy capacity
In Africa, Angola led the way in terms of installed capacity with 284MW, followed by South Africa (111.8MW), Egypt (80MW), Ghana (71.3MW) and Mozambique (41.9MW). Will a 150 MW solar plant help Angola?
An agreement for the development of a 150 MW solar plant was signed between Angola’s Ministry of Energy and Water and UAE-based renewable energy company Masdar in Dubai last December. The 150 MW project will produce electricity to power 90,000 homes, contributing to job creation, emissions reduction and efforts to increase national electrification.
